Verdict

PATROCLUS was unable to justify strong support when runner-up on his hurdles debut at Warwick last month, yet that was still an effort containing promise (winner shaped well in a Grade 2 since) and he's fancied to make his mark with progress anticipated for his leading stable. Astigar ran well when runner-up on his respective bumper debut and is feared, along with Fletch and Taste The Fear.
